Bitumen Road Laying: Methods and Best Approaches
The laying of tarmacadam road construction requires careful planning and adherence to established procedures. Generally, the work begins with thorough site leveling, including the removal of existing surfacing and the reinforcement of the sub-base. Base course layers are then placed and consolidated to ensure a solid foundation. The tarmacadam mix itself – a combination of aggregate and bitumen – is processed to the correct setting before being poured and compacted in consistent layers . High control measures throughout the undertaking are vital to guarantee a resilient and safe road covering. Best practices also highlight proper drainage and the use of appropriate tools for effective completion and lifespan of the road.

Green Pavement Surfacing Choices
The growing need for environmentally-sound construction practices is driving innovation in road surfacing . Traditional tarmacadam, while long-lasting, often relies on polluting processes . Thankfully, multiple emerging solutions are developing that significantly lessen the environmental footprint . These feature :
- Reclaimed Asphalt Pavement : Utilizing waste asphalt from old roads.
- Porous Pavement: Allowing precipitation to drain through, minimizing runoff and restoring groundwater.
- Organic Binders: Replacing traditional bitumen with compounds from plant sources .
- Environmentally-friendly Concrete Mixes : Incorporating alternative elements to decrease cement content, a substantial factor to carbon
